One of the most stunning spots to experience this seasonal transformation is the Bavarian Forest National Park. It’s Germany’s first national park, and honestly, it’s like stepping into a painting. The trees here are ancient, and as you stroll along the trails, you can almost hear them whispering secrets of the past. I mean, who wouldn’t want to eavesdrop on a centuries-old oak?
But if you’re after a bit of adventure, head over to the picturesque town of Garmisch-Partenkirchen. The trails here offer not just brilliant foliage but also jaw-dropping views of the Alps. - Best Time to Visit: Late September to mid-October is when the colors are at their peak. Trust me, you don’t wanna miss it!
- Must-Do: Take a scenic drive along the Romantic Road. It’s dotted with charming villages that look like they popped out of a storybook.

- Explore the Villages: Places like San Gimignano and Montepulciano are must-visits. Honestly, just wandering the cobbled streets feels like stepping back in time. And the gelato? Don’t even get me started.
- Hot Air Balloon Rides: For the adventurous souls, why not take a hot air balloon ride? You get a bird’s-eye view of the fiery foliage, and let’s face it, you’ll probably have the best Instagram pics ever.
- Local Festivals: Autumn is also festival season! From wine festivals to olive oil tastings, there’s always something happening. It’s like the region throws a big party to celebrate all the good stuff.
And let’s not forget about the food. Autumn in Tuscany means hearty dishes that warm your soul—think wild boar ragu and pumpkin gnocchi. I mean, who can resist that? Of course, you can’t talk about Paris in the fall without mentioning Montmartre. The cobblestone streets, the artists, and the view from the Sacré-Cœur make it a must-visit. The autumn light is something else up there, casting a warm glow over everything. Just remember to wear comfy shoes; you’ll want to wander and get lost in those charming alleyways.

- Stroll the City Walls: You’ve got to walk along the city walls. The views of the Adriatic Sea mixed with the fall colors? Just epic. And if you’re lucky, you might catch a sunset that’ll make you believe in love at first sight (or at least love at first Instagram post).
- Visit Lokrum Island: A quick boat ride away, Lokrum is like a mini paradise. The paths are lined with trees that are just starting to change colors, and there’s a certain magic in the air. Plus, there’s a nice little monastery and some peacocks. Yes, peacocks. It’s a win-win.
